Don Hunstein
Donald Robert Hunstein was an American photographer.
Life
Hunstein studied at Washington University in St. Louis, graduating in 1950. He later served in the United States Air Force in England. He returned to the U.S. in 1954 and settled in New York City. In 1955, Hunstein began working for Columbia Records, photographing artists such as Duke Ellington, Billie Holiday, Tony Bennett, Barbra Streisand, Leonard Bernstein, Miles Davis, The Byrds, Aretha Franklin, and Janis Joplin. He remained there until 1986.His photographs were published in the 2013 book Keeping Time: The Photographs of Don Hunstein. One of his best-known images is of Bob Dylan walking with Suze Rotolo; it was used for the cover of Dylan's album The Freewheelin' Bob Dylan.
He died on March 18, 2017, at the age of 88, from Alzheimer's disease.
